Timing belt change procedure

There is no cambelt on the boxer motors. Cams are chain driven.

What is the valve gape measurement supposed to be on a R1200RT 2013

Intake is .15mm, Exhaust .30mm

2006 BMW R1200 RT, 25K Miles, 24 K Service in May

Hi Owen,Does the bike not start at all? You mentioned shifting to 2nd- does it still not fire if in neutral? A common problem is the side stand switch but this shouldn't be a problem when in neutral.When you turn on your ignition, do you hear your fuel pump prime as per normal or is it silent?I would also suggest checking for spark at a plug. This way around you would know if the problem is fuel or spark related.Also take a test light and check the wiring to the injectors. If you pull off a connector, you should have power with ignition on and a negative pulse when cranking on the other terminal. If you have fuel pressure from your pump then with power and pulse you should have the system fueling.Fuel, Spark and air- must run!!
